`Samajwadi` cut from Govt. ambulances after EC notice

  • | Sunday | 26th February, 2017

Lucknow: After Election Commission ‘s notice, the word Samajwadi has been removed from all the 1488 ambulances currently operating in the state of Uttar Pradesh. BJP’S election campaign incharge in UP, JPS Rathode had lodged a complaint to the election commission that the word used on Ambulances was not in accordance with the code of conduct. Following his complaint, the election commission has ordered the removal of the word “Samajwadi” from all the ambulances.
